Cardinals Organizational Summary:   

The Arizona Cardinals Football Club is a professional football team within the National Football League (NFL). We compete in the National Football Conference (NFC) West division and call State Farm Stadium, in Glendale, Arizona, our home.

As one of the oldest pro football franchises in the U.S., the Club has established itself as a sport and cultural hallmark within Arizona, as well as a trailblazer for diversity, equity, inclusion, and belonging (DEIB) initiatives and firsts around the League.  Our vision is to build a leading sports organization that competes for championships, drives business results, creates loyal fans, develops proud employees, and inspires hope in our community. Job Summary:

The Arizona Cardinals are seeking a Manager of Influencer Marketing and Social Media to play a key role in shaping and amplifying the voice of the Cardinals brand. This individual will help lead the execution of our social media strategy, support the development and growth of our influencer marketing efforts, and contribute to the creation of compelling, brand-aligned content that drives engagement, builds fan connection, and supports broader business goals.

In this role, the Manager will work closely with departments across Marketing, Content, Brand, Partnerships, and Football Operations. The ideal candidate brings strong leadership skills, creative thinking, and a deep understanding of digital trends to ensure our presence on social media authentically reflects the passion of the Red Sea and the values of our organization.
